Stack Overflow has announced Stack Overflow for Agents, a beta API-first knowledge exchange aimed at AI coding agents rather than human readers. The company says the service is meant to reduce the “Ephemeral Intelligence Gap,” where agents repeatedly rediscover the same solutions.
The idea is to give agents a structured way to access reusable developer knowledge, patterns, and fixes. That could help coding assistants become more consistent across tasks and organizations.
The launch also shows how traditional developer communities are adapting to a world where AI agents may become major consumers of technical knowledge.
